The 996 Carrera 4S, introduced in 2002, combined the wider Turbo body and brakes with four-wheel drive and a naturally aspirated flat-six, offering the best of both worlds – classic 911 balance and everyday usability Powered by Porsche’s 3.6-litre flat-six producing 315bhp, driving all four wheels through a 6-speed manual transmission and capable of 0–60mph in around five seconds and a top speed close to 170mph Finished in Arctic Silver Metallic with a black leather interior, featuring sports seats, climate control, Bose audio, electric adjustment and sunroof Supplied new by Porsche Centre Newcastle and retaining its original service booklet, complete with 20 stamps from Porsche main dealers and recognised specialists including Redline Racing, Nelson Porsche, and Automark Documented engine rebuild and IMS bearing replacement carried out under Porsche warranty by Porsche Centre Newcastle in 2008, supported by detailed warranty invoices on file Continued regular maintenance through to t...
